You’ll likely have to overlay your two videos and then resize or crop them in order to do this. For example, if you want one video to be much smaller than the other, this might be a better way to get your desired look. While this might take longer, this could give you more control in terms of what dimensions you want for each side-by-side video. Other software might require you to split your screen manually. In this case, you may have to choose if you want to split your screen horizontally or vertically, or you may have to decide on a layout. Some software might have an automatic split-screen button or feature that will create a split-video-screen layout for you. Step 3: Split your recordings into side-by-side videosįirst, click on the video files to use them in your side-by-side video. You might want to place them in a specific order. Your next step is to place your video files in the timeline of your video editing software and organize them for editing. Some editing software might require you to import in a specific way, but generally, there will be an import or upload button that should allow you to upload files from your media library. Then, select the recordings you’d like to create a split-screen video with and add them to your computer so you can import them into your editing software. Make sure that your video files are compatible with your editing software before uploading. ![]() No matter what split-screen video editor you’re using, your first step is to import your recordings into your editor.
